Output 15a830872925ff60b72f0fd74e501df348f727425a2b4d6ca6ad31868adda631:1

value
2695864
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a24918f8b83d03242c3180bc46a0f7752214bbeb OP_EQUAL
address
3GV6xXWGcvwVLwcq1CSz93zV7sE9qV3Yqf
transaction
15a830872925ff60b72f0fd74e501df348f727425a2b4d6ca6ad31868adda631
spent
true